sika服务器是什么
-
Sika服务器是一种用于构建、托管和管理网站和应用程序的服务器软件。它可以提供对网站和应用程序的访问和交互功能,并处理客户端和服务器之间的通信。Sika服务器通常用于支持多种编程语言和技术,如PHP、Java、Python等,并具有强大的性能和安全性。
首先,Sika服务器提供了一个执行环境,允许开发人员在其中创建和运行网站和应用程序。开发人员可以使用Sika服务器来编写和调试代码,并在该服务器上进行测试和部署。
其次,Sika服务器具有强大的性能和可伸缩性。它可以处理大量的请求,并且能够根据实际需求动态分配资源。这使得Sika服务器能够应对高流量和高并发访问的情况,确保网站和应用程序能够快速响应用户的请求。
另外,Sika服务器也具有高度的安全性。它通过各种安全措施来保护网站和应用程序免受恶意攻击和非法访问。Sika服务器可以对用户请求进行身份验证和授权,以确保只有授权用户才能访问受保护的资源。
此外,Sika服务器还提供了管理和监控功能,可以让管理员对服务器进行配置和管理。管理员可以通过Sika服务器的管理界面来监控服务器的性能和运行状况,并对服务器进行优化和调整。
总之,Sika服务器是一种强大的服务器软件,可以提供稳定、安全和高性能的网站和应用程序托管服务。它为开发人员提供了一个灵活和可靠的平台,用于构建和运行各种类型的网站和应用程序。无论是个人网站还是企业级应用,Sika服务器都能够满足需求,并提供出色的用户体验。
1年前 -
Sika服务器是一个开源的服务器软件,用于构建和管理具有高性能和可伸缩性的网络应用。下面是关于Sika服务器的五个重要点:
-
架构:Sika服务器采用事件驱动的架构。它使用非阻塞I/O模型,通过监听和处理事件来实现高效的请求处理。这种事件驱动的设计使得Sika服务器能够处理大量并发请求,提高了性能和响应速度。
-
高性能:Sika服务器具有出色的性能表现。它使用异步I/O和多线程技术,可以同时处理多个请求,显著降低了延迟。此外,Sika服务器还实现了负载均衡和故障恢复机制,确保系统始终保持高可用性和可靠性。
-
可扩展性:Sika服务器的设计非常灵活,可以轻松地扩展以适应不同的应用需求。它支持水平和垂直扩展,可以通过添加更多服务器节点或增加处理能力来提高系统的处理能力。此外,Sika服务器还提供了丰富的插件和扩展接口,开发人员可以根据自己的需求进行定制和扩展。
-
安全性:Sika服务器重视系统安全,提供了多种安全机制来保护应用程序。它支持SSL/TLS加密传输,并提供了基于角色的访问控制和身份验证机制,以确保只有经过授权的用户可以访问系统。此外,Sika服务器还提供了监控和日志记录功能,可以及时发现和处理潜在的安全问题。
-
开发者友好:Sika服务器提供了简单易用的API和工具,方便开发人员构建和管理应用程序。它支持多种编程语言和框架,如Java、Python和Node.js等,开发人员可以根据自己的技术栈选择合适的开发环境。此外,Sika服务器还提供了详细的文档和示例代码,帮助开发人员快速上手和解决问题。
1年前 -
-
Sika服务器是一款基于Java语言开发的开源Web服务器,可用作Java应用程序的HTTP服务器。它由Sika团队开发并维护,目的是提供一个轻量级、高性能、易用的服务器框架,以满足开发人员构建和部署Java Web应用程序的需求。
Sika服务器的主要特点包括:
-
轻量级:Sika服务器采用精简设计,不依赖于庞大的第三方库,可以轻松部署和运行。它具有较低的内存占用和快速的启动时间,适合于资源受限的环境或需要快速启动的场景。
-
高性能:Sika服务器通过精心优化的网络通信和请求处理机制,在处理大量并发请求时能够保持高性能。它支持异步处理、多线程处理和事件驱动方式,以提高请求处理效率。此外,Sika服务器还具有良好的负载均衡策略,可以有效地分配请求到多个节点上进行处理。
-
易用性:Sika服务器提供简洁的API和易于使用的配置文件,开发人员可以快速上手并进行定制化开发。它支持常用的Web开发框架和技术,例如Servlet、JSP、WebSocket等,可以与其他Java技术无缝集成。
-
安全性:Sika服务器内置了一些安全机制,如防止DDoS攻击、XSS攻击和SQL注入等。它还支持SSL/TLS协议,可以保护数据在传输过程中的安全性。
下面是使用Sika服务器构建和部署Java Web应用程序的简要操作流程:
-
下载和配置Sika服务器:访问Sika官网(https://www.sikaserv.com/),下载最新版本的Sika服务器。解压后,编辑配置文件,如端口号、线程池大小、日志等。
-
开发Web应用程序:使用Java开发工具,例如Eclipse或IntelliJ IDEA,创建Web应用程序。编写Servlet、JSP等文件,实现业务逻辑。
-
构建Web应用程序:将开发好的Web应用程序打包成WAR文件,包括web.xml配置文件和相关资源。
-
部署Web应用程序:将WAR文件复制到Sika服务器的webapps目录下。
-
启动Sika服务器:进入Sika服务器的bin目录,运行启动脚本(如startup.bat或startup.sh)启动Sika服务器。
-
访问Web应用程序:在浏览器中输入Sika服务器的地址和端口号,访问部署的Web应用程序。
通过上述步骤,您就可以使用Sika服务器构建和部署Java Web应用程序了。需要注意的是,Sika服务器目前还处于开发和测试阶段,可能存在一些功能不完善或不稳定的情况,使用时请谨慎评估和测试。
1年前 -